Germany's national football team, under the guidance of Julian Nagelsmann, executed a remarkable comeback against Italy after halftime adjustments in their recent match. Initially facing skepticism regarding the starting lineup, the team's resilience shone through as they overturned an early deficit to secure a victory on Italian soil. This win sets the stage for Germany's upcoming match in Dortmund, where they hope to reclaim glory against Italy after their disappointing 2006 FIFA World Cup loss.
